Time Blocking Discipline
Quick Tip 41
Marcus Necessary was on a top agent panel at his national company convention and stated that he really didn't do anything special to achieve his success. Upon further questioning we discover that perhaps it isn't a special technique but it is a special discipline of scheduling time blocks to perform prospecting activities.

Building Familiarity vs. Direct Prospecting
Knox First Tuesday 110
If you find yourself working hard and doing the right things, yet not generating the leads and conversion you want, then you might be building familiarity instead of prospecting directly. That means being face-to-face or phone-to-phone then asking the right questions to determine if they’ll be a prospect today.

The Pricing Storybook
Quick Tip 58
Stories sell, so create a book of lost listings that ended up in your Pricing Storybook instead of you Sold book. Demonstrate to sellers that you were right, but didn't get paid then ask which book they'd like to be in.
